Multi-location dental group business website design example
Premier Dental Group operates four locations across southeastern Alabama, serving patients in Phenix City, Greenville, Montgomery and Daphne. With seven dentists across the group, the website needs to function as a single brand while pointing patients to the right location, a challenge the site handles through clear geographic navigation.
This is a dental website design example worth studying for any practice planning to expand. The site uses a consistent brand identity, including a distinctive 3D logo, to hold the group together visually, while individual location pages give each office its own presence within the shared framework.

Dental group website design
The most distinctive visual element on the site is the 3D logo mockup, a bold design choice that gives the group a premium, memorable identity. The rest of the layout is structured and professional, using a restrained color palette that lets the logo do the work of brand recognition. Pages for each location follow a consistent template so the experience feels unified regardless of which office a patient is researching.
Navigation routes patients to location-specific information quickly, a critical dental website design function for a multi-site group. Each location page includes address, hours and contact details without requiring patients to hunt through a general contact form. The overall site feels like a proper dental brand rather than a collection of individual practice pages.

Dental website design ideas from this site
Build a consistent template for each location page. When patients search for a specific office, they want to find hours, address and contact details quickly. A templated location page structure ensures every office gets the same quality of information without extra design work for each one. This is dental website design that scales without added complexity.
Invest in a distinctive logo before you grow. A strong logo becomes more valuable as a practice expands. The 3D treatment here gives the group a premium, instantly recognizable mark that works across signage, digital and print. For dental website design examples that communicate scale and ambition, a custom logo is the starting point.
Use geographic navigation to help patients find their location fast. For multi-location dental groups, a location finder or clear drop-down by city is a business website design necessity. Patients arriving from a local search have already decided on an office, they just need to confirm the details. Get them there in one click.
Present the full team across locations on a single team page. A combined team page that identifies which doctor works at which location gives prospective patients confidence that they will see a real, named provider. For dental website design in a group context, putting faces to each office is a trust-builder that individual location pages alone cannot provide.
